Production Supervisor: A Production Supervisor oversees the daily operations of a manufacturing facility and ensures that production goals are met. With a Certificate in Lean Manufacturing Waste Reduction, a Production Supervisor can apply the principles of lean manufacturing to improve production efficiency and reduce waste. Lean Manufacturing Specialist: A Lean Manufacturing Specialist is responsible for implementing and managing lean manufacturing principles in a manufacturing environment. This role requires a deep understanding of waste reduction, continuous improvement, and sustainability practices. Continuous Improvement Manager: A Continuous Improvement Manager is responsible for identifying and implementing process improvements in a manufacturing environment. This role requires a strong understanding of lean manufacturing principles and the ability to lead and manage change. Quality Control Engineer: A Quality Control Engineer is responsible for ensuring that products meet quality standards and specifications. With a Certificate in Lean Manufacturing Waste Reduction, a Quality Control Engineer can apply the principles of lean manufacturing to improve product quality and reduce waste.
